Carlos Berlocq defeated Philipp Kohlschreiber 6-0 6-2 in the Sopot round of 32 on clay. The upset overturned the form book — Philipp Kohlschreiber came in leading the head-to-head 6–2, defending last year's round of 32, but Carlos Berlocq had been the form player, winning 3 of their last 6 on clay. Carlos Berlocq narrowed the head-to-head to 6–3.
